I would say that my favorite type of art to create would be filmed. Although photography allows you to tell a story, film allows you to truly relay a story much more precisely.
Where do you find inspiration?I draw inspiration from my children. The world and culture that I come from is something that they will never know, and with everything changing so fast I want to document my perception and freeze it in the hopes that one day they understand who their dad was and what he stood for.
